I have a 19" monitor and think its a good size for browsing and working, I'll be getting a bigger screen when I upgrade my PC for gaming purposes, the only real problem I had with a 19" monitor was having alot of windows open at the same time in Vista taken up too much screen space, but now I use Directory Opus so thats sorted.
You only really need a bigger monitor if you watch alot of movies on your PC or play games / image editing ect, the bigger the screen size the more money it costs for a high quality screen aswell, if your happy with the screen size on a 19" you should go for it.

dell's are far too expensive IMHO... they're only good when my grant money is paying for it.. and when I want to fleece off the university..
At home, TN 22'' (cheap ones go for under 130ish) are fine by all means.. unless you have specific reasons to not want a TN panel, which in this case getting better panels from ppl other than dell makes so much more sense..
we have those 24'' NEC-made panels to do molecular imaging and they're far far much superior than the ultrasharp 30'' my boss uses..
